Why Hypoallergenic Earring Backs Matter
Understanding Earring Allergies
Earring allergies, especially nickel allergies, are extremely common. The issue isn't always the earring itself—it’s often the part that touches your skin most: the earring backs. They sit pressed against the soft skin of your earlobe all day long, trapping sweat and bacteria. If they contain irritating metals, your ears will suffer.
What Does "Hypoallergenic" Really Mean?
The term hypoallergenic means that the product is less likely to cause an allergic reaction. While it's not a guarantee (nothing is 100% allergy-proof), hypoallergenic stud earrings and backs are made from materials that are safer for sensitive skin.

What to Look for in Hypoallergenic Stud Earring Backs
Nickel-Free Composition
Nickel is the #1 cause of metal allergies. Even trace amounts can cause severe reactions. Always opt for nickel-free hypoallergenic stud earrings and backs.
Non-Plated Metals
Metal plating wears off over time, exposing the base metal (which may not be hypoallergenic). Instead, choose solid, high-quality hypoallergenic materials.
Secure Fit Without Pressure
Earring backs should be tight enough to stay on, but not so tight they irritate your skin or restrict circulation. Butterfly backs and screw backs are popular, but not all are created equal.
Breathability
Look for designs that allow some air to reach the skin. Sweaty, unventilated skin can worsen allergic reactions.
Best Materials for Hypoallergenic Earring Backs
Let’s look at the safest and most effective materials for hypoallergenic stud earrings and their backs:
1. Titanium
Titanium is the gold standard for hypoallergenic jewelry. It’s used in medical implants for a reason—your body loves it.
Pros:
-
Super lightweight
-
Extremely biocompatible
-
Nickel-free
-
Won’t corrode or tarnish
Best For:
Severe allergies and everyday wear. Perfect for children and those with ultra-sensitive skin.
2. Surgical Stainless Steel (Grade 316L or 304)
Not all stainless steel is hypoallergenic. Look for surgical-grade stainless steel that’s designed to be worn next to the skin for long periods.
Pros:
-
Durable and strong
-
Tarnish-resistant
-
Affordable
-
Smooth finish for comfort
Watch Out:
Some lower grades may contain nickel, so always verify the grade.
3. Niobium
A rare but fantastic option for hypoallergenic stud earrings. It naturally resists corrosion and is completely nickel-free.
Pros:
-
Naturally hypoallergenic
-
Can be anodized into different colors
-
Gentle on freshly pierced ears
Best For:
Those looking for both function and fashion.
4. Platinum
One of the most luxurious choices, platinum is naturally hypoallergenic and incredibly durable.
Pros:
-
Elegant and long-lasting
-
100% nickel-free
-
Doesn’t tarnish or corrode
Drawback:
It’s expensive, making it less common in everyday studs.
5. 14k or Higher Solid Gold
Gold is a classic, but only solid gold qualifies as hypoallergenic. Look for 14k, 18k, or 24k—never plated.
Pros:
-
Timeless style
-
Gentle on sensitive skin
-
Easily available
Caution:
Avoid white gold unless you’re sure it doesn’t contain nickel.
Types of Hypoallergenic Stud Earring Backs
Now that we’ve covered the best materials, let’s explore the most popular and effective earring back designs for sensitive ears.
1. Screw Backs
These twist onto the earring post and stay secure without applying too much pressure.
Pros:
-
Extremely secure
-
Less likely to fall off
-
Ideal for babies and children
Hypoallergenic Tip:
Look for titanium or niobium screw backs.
2. Butterfly (Friction) Backs
The most common type of earring backs. They slide onto the post and are held by friction.
Pros:
-
Easy to put on and take off
-
Available in many sizes and metals
Hypoallergenic Tip:
Choose friction backs made from solid gold or surgical steel.
3. Flat Backs / Labret Style
Commonly used in body piercings, flat backs offer comfort during sleep and minimal irritation.
Pros:
-
Smooth against skin
-
Secure fit
-
Comfortable for all-day wear
Hypoallergenic Tip:
Titanium flat backs are best for long-term use.
4. Silicone Backs
Soft, clear, and flexible, these are usually paired with metal posts.
Pros:
-
Gentle on the skin
-
Won’t snag hair
-
Lightweight
Hypoallergenic Tip:
Ensure there's no metal core inside the silicone—pure silicone is best.

Tips to Protect Sensitive Ears
Even if you're using the best materials, these tips can further reduce irritation:
Clean Your Earrings Regularly
Use rubbing alcohol or a saline solution to clean the posts and backs.
Switch to Hypoallergenic Backs Immediately
Don’t wait for a reaction to happen. Prevent it.
Rotate Your Earrings
Let your ears breathe by switching earrings every few days.
Apply a Barrier Cream
A thin layer of petroleum jelly can provide a barrier if you're trying out a new pair.
Don’t Sleep in Earrings
Even the best hypoallergenic stud earrings can irritate if you sleep on them nightly.
Are Plastic Earring Backs Hypoallergenic?
Soft plastics and medical-grade polymers are generally safe but may not be durable. If you opt for plastic, ensure it's labeled as medical-grade or dermatologically tested. Always test new materials cautiously.
